The Answer to Whether You Should Wash Your Hair Less Often to Keep It Clean for Longer

The oiliness of hair, and therefore, how often it needs to be washed, depends on the glands that produce sebum. They are located near the hair roots in the layer of skin called the dermis. Sebaceous glands are connected to hair follicles through channels. This way, sebum gets to the scalp and then to the hair. The activity of the sebaceous glands depends on hormones and age, as well as how often we wash our hair — the more often we do it, the more sebum the glands produce.

Different Types of Mustard, and What Dishes Each of Them Is Good For

Mustard is a popular condiment made from the seeds of a mustard plant. In the culinary world, the seeds of white mustard (Sinapis alba), black mustard (Brassica nigra) or brown mustard (Brassica juncea) are used. To make a sauce, the seeds are mixed with various liquids, like water, vinegar, or lemon juice. Also, salt and various spices are added to mustard to improve the taste.
